CVE-2023-23940 is a medium-severity vulnerability affecting OpenZeppelin Contracts for Cairo, specifically within the `is_valid_eth_signature` function. A missing call to `finalize_keccak` allows a malicious sequencer to bypass signature validation, enabling impersonation of accounts utilizing this function, such as those based on the `EthAccount` preset. The vulnerability has a CVSS score of 5.3 (Medium), indicating a network-based attack with high complexity and potential for high confidentiality impact. There is currently no evidence of active exploitation, public exploit code, or significant community discussion surrounding this CVE.
